Textual thesaurus for "decent"

(adj) seemly, becoming, decorous, comely, comme il faut

according with custom or propriety

her becoming modesty; comely behavior; it is not comme il faut for a gentleman to be constantly asking for money; a decent burial; seemly behavior


(adj) nice

socially or conventionally correct; refined or virtuous

from a decent family; a nice girl


(adj) adequate, enough

sufficient for the purpose

an adequate income; the food was adequate; a decent wage; enough food; food enough


(adv) in good order, right, properly, the right way, decently

in the right manner

please do your job properly!; can't you carry me decent?
